✍✍计算机编程指导师
⭐⭐个人介绍:自己非常喜欢研究技术问题!专业做Java、Python、小程序、安卓、大数据、爬虫、Golang、大屏等实战项目。
⛽⛽实战项目:有源码或者技术上的问题欢迎在评论区一起讨论交流!
⚡⚡
Java实战 | SpringBoot/SSM
Python实战项目 | Django
微信小程序/安卓实战项目
大数据实战项目
⚡⚡获取源码主页–>计算机编程指导师

⚡⚡文末获取源码

温馨提示:文末有CSDN平台官方提供的博客联系方式的名片!
温馨提示:文末有CSDN平台官方提供的博客联系方式的名片!
温馨提示:文末有CSDN平台官方提供的博客联系方式的名片!

视频展示

2026计算机毕业设计50个必过选题推荐 毕设选题避坑指南详细讲解,再不选题就晚了 毕业设计/选题推荐/深度学习/数据分析/机器学习/数据挖掘/随机森林

2026计算机毕业设计50个必过选题推荐,毕设选题避坑指南详细讲解,再不选题就晚了

转眼间已经到了12月底,2026届的同学们现在应该都在为毕业设计选题而焦虑。很多导师手里的热门题目已经被早下手的同学抢完了,剩下的要么就是难度太高要么就是太过老旧。我在指导毕业设计的过程中发现,选错题目真的会让你后面的路走得特别艰难,轻则项目重做,重则延期毕业。

前段时间就有个同学来找我,他选了个"基于JSP的个人博客系统",结果开题答辩的时候直接被导师否掉了,原因很简单:技术栈过时,功能太简单,没有任何创新点。最后这个同学只能重新选题,白白浪费了两个月的准备时间。

这篇文章我会把常见的选题陷阱都给大家分析透,同时推荐50个通过率比较高的选题,希望能帮大家避开这些坑。

一、毕设选题五大坑点详解

1.1 技术过时坑

现在还有很多同学在选JSP+Servlet、SSH这些老框架的题目,以为学起来简单。实际上这些技术早就被市场淘汰了,导师也不会让这样的项目通过。现在企业里基本都在用SpringBoot、Vue这些新技术,你的毕业设计也应该跟上时代。

像SSH、Struts2这些框架,大部分导师看到就会皱眉头。不是说这些技术不好,而是时代变了,你的项目总不能停留在十年前吧。

1.2 烂大街坑

有些题目真的是做烂了,比如学生管理系统、图书管理系统、教务管理系统、个人博客、BBS论坛这些。我每年都能看到几十个一模一样的项目,导师看到这种题目就知道你没花心思。

你想想,导师一天要看十几个项目,如果都是学生管理系统,他能不烦吗?而且这种项目在网上的源码一抓一大把,很难证明是你自己做的。选题的时候一定要避开这些热门区域。

1.3 功能太简单坑

纯粹的增删改查真的没什么技术含量,现在的毕业设计要求越来越高了。导师希望看到你有一些亮点,比如数据可视化、推荐算法、第三方接口对接等等。

我见过一个同学做了个"商品管理系统",就是最基础的添加商品、删除商品、修改商品信息这些功能。答辩的时候导师直接问:"这个系统和Excel表格有什么区别?" 这个同学当场就懵了。

1.4 难度过高坑

另一个极端就是好高骛远,一上来就想做深度学习、神经网络这些高大上的项目。问题是你的技术储备够吗?数据从哪里来?算法怎么调优?很多同学开始雄心勃勃,做到一半就卡住了。

选题一定要根据自己的实际水平来,不要为了显示技术牛逼就选择超出能力范围的题目。适合自己的才是最好的。

1.5 需求不明确坑

有些同学选了题目但是对具体功能没有清晰的认识,开发到一半才发现需求理解错了。比如选了"在线教育平台"这个题目,但是没想清楚到底是做给学生用的还是给老师用的,有哪些核心功能,界面怎么设计等等。

这种情况下最容易中途换题或者项目做得四不像,最后答辩的时候自己都说不清楚项目的价值在哪里。

二、50个必过选题详细推荐

2.1 SpringBoot网站类选题(18个)

1. 基于SpringBoot的汽车保养预约管理系统

这个项目很贴近生活,功能明确好理解。你可以做用户注册登录、车辆信息管理、保养服务预约、技师管理、订单管理等模块。技术亮点可以加入短信通知、在线支付、服务评价等功能

2. 基于SpringBoot的大学生志愿服务平台

现在大学都很重视志愿服务,这个题目很有现实意义。主要功能包括志愿者注册、活动发布、报名参与、服务时长统计、证书生成等。可以结合地图API展示活动地点,用Echarts做数据统计图表

3. 基于SpringBoot的网络安全科普互动平台

网络安全是个热门话题,做这个项目导师会觉得你有社会责任感。包含安全知识文章管理、在线答题系统、安全事件案例库、用户互动交流等功能,可以加入知识推荐算法

4. 基于SpringBoot的健身房管理系统

健身行业比较火,这个系统实用性很强。会员管理、课程安排、教练管理、器材管理、财务统计这些都是必备功能,还能加入会员体测数据分析、运动计划推荐等亮点

5. 基于SpringBoot的校园失物招领平台

每个大学都需要这样的平台,非常贴合实际需求。失物发布、寻物发布、信息匹配、站内私信、积分奖励等功能都很容易实现。可以加入图像识别来自动分类物品

6. 基于SpringBoot的懒人记账系统

现在年轻人都需要理财,记账软件很有市场。收支记录、分类统计、预算设置、理财建议、数据导出等功能,用Echarts做各种图表展示会很好看

7. 基于SpringBoot的医院门诊管理系统

医疗相关的项目导师都比较认可。患者挂号、医生排班、病历管理、药品管理、收费管理等模块,技术上可以集成支付接口和短信提醒

8. 基于SpringBoot的戏曲文化网站

传统文化保护是国家重视的方向,这个选题有文化价值。戏曲知识库、视频展示、在线学习、用户交流、专家点评等功能,可以做得很有特色

9. 基于SpringBoot的预制菜销售平台

预制菜是最近几年的风口,市场前景很好。商品管理、订单处理、配送管理、用户评价、营养分析等功能,还能加入个性化推荐系统

10. 基于SpringBoot的校园跑腿平台

大学生创业项目,很有现实需求。任务发布、接单配送、在线支付、评价反馈、数据统计等核心功能,地图定位和路径规划是技术亮点

11. 基于SpringBoot的物业一体化平台

物业管理是个传统行业,但信息化程度还不高。业主信息管理、物业收费、报修服务、公告通知、投诉处理等功能实用性很强

12. 基于SpringBoot的自习室座位预约系统

图书馆座位难抢是很多大学的痛点。座位查看、在线预约、签到管理、违约处理、使用统计等功能,可以做实时座位状态显示

13. 基于SpringBoot的玩具租赁系统

共享经济的新应用,很有创新性。玩具管理、租赁下单、押金管理、归还检查、清洁消毒记录等功能,商业模式很清晰

14. 基于SpringBoot的大学生竞赛项目管理系统

现在大学生竞赛很多,管理起来很复杂。竞赛信息发布、团队组建、作品提交、评审管理、获奖统计等功能都很实用

15. 基于SpringBoot的饮食营养管理系统

健康饮食越来越受重视。食物营养库、膳食搭配、热量计算、营养分析、健康建议等功能,可以结合用户画像做个性化推荐

16. 基于SpringBoot的中医院在线问诊系统

互联网医疗是个大趋势,中医结合现代技术很有意思。医生入驻、患者咨询、处方管理、药品推荐、健康档案等功能

17. 基于SpringBoot的教师科研管理系统

高校科研管理确实需要信息化。项目申报、进度跟踪、经费管理、成果统计、团队协作等功能,可以做各种科研数据的可视化分析

18. 基于SpringBoot的高校学术交流平台

学术交流对高校很重要。论文分享、学术讨论、会议信息、专家推荐、合作匹配等功能,还能加入学术影响力分析

2.2 小程序类选题(16个)

19. 基于SpringBoot的大学校园失物招领小程序

小程序的便捷性特别适合校园场景,学生随时随地都能发布寻物启事。扫码功能让物品归还更方便,推送通知及时性也更强

20. 基于SpringBoot的医院陪诊小程序

现在很多人需要陪诊服务,特别是老年人看病。陪诊师管理、服务预约、在线支付、服务跟踪、评价反馈等功能,市场需求很真实

21. 基于SpringBoot的志愿者服务小程序

志愿服务通过小程序组织更高效,随时查看活动、报名参与、签到打卡、时长统计都很方便,还能社交分享增加参与度

22. 基于SpringBoot的4S试驾预约小程序

汽车销售行业确实需要这样的工具。车型展示、试驾预约、销售跟进、客户管理等功能,结合定位服务能自动推荐就近门店

23. 基于SpringBoot的在线学习小程序

教育类小程序用户黏性很高。课程管理、视频播放、在线练习、学习进度、社区讨论等功能,可以加入学习数据分析和个性化推荐

24. 基于SpringBoot的剧本杀游玩小程序

剧本杀现在特别火,年轻人都喜欢玩。门店展示、剧本介绍、在线预约、团队匹配、评价分享等功能,很有娱乐性和社交性

25. 基于SpringBoot的体育场馆综合管理小程序

体育场馆预约一直是痛点,小程序能很好解决这个问题。场地预约、设备租赁、教练预约、会员管理、在线支付等功能都很实用

26. 基于SpringBoot的博物馆预约小程序

现在博物馆都需要预约参观,小程序是最好的解决方案。展览信息、参观预约、语音导览、互动体验、文创商城等功能很丰富

27. 基于SpringBoot的驾考预约小程序

驾考预约经常约不上,这个小程序能解决实际问题。考试预约、练车预约、模拟考试、学习资料、进度跟踪等功能很有价值

28. 基于SpringBoot的交友小程序

现在年轻人社交需求很大。用户匹配、在线聊天、活动组织、兴趣圈子等功能,可以结合LBS做附近的人推荐

29. 基于SpringBoot的旅游自驾组团小程序

自驾游越来越受欢迎,组团需求很大。路线规划、组团发起、成员管理、费用分摊、游记分享等功能,很有实用价值

30. 基于SpringBoot的图书馆座位预约小程序

图书馆座位预约是刚需,小程序实现起来很合适。实时座位查询、在线预约、签到管理、使用统计等功能,用户体验会很好

31. 基于SpringBoot的心理咨询预约小程序

心理健康越来越受重视,特别是大学生群体。咨询师展示、在线预约、匿名咨询、心理测试、情绪记录等功能很有社会价值

32. 基于SpringBoot的医院预约挂号小程序

医院挂号难是个普遍问题,小程序能提供便民服务。科室查询、医生介绍、在线挂号、排队提醒、报告查询等功能很实用

33. 基于SpringBoot的旧衣回收小程序

环保回收是个好方向,符合可持续发展理念。衣物分类、上门回收、积分奖励、环保统计、公益捐赠等功能,很有正能量

34. 基于SpringBoot的瑜伽课程预约小程序

瑜伽健身很受女性欢迎,市场空间不小。课程展示、教练介绍、在线预约、会员管理、打卡签到等功能,用户黏性会比较高

2.3 大数据类选题(16个)

35. 基于Hadoop的京东网站食品数据分析系统

电商数据分析永远不会过时,食品类目数据量大、维度丰富。价格趋势分析、销量预测、用户偏好分析、商品推荐等功能,可以用机器学习算法做预测模型

36. 基于Hadoop的淘宝海鲜交易数据分析与可视化

海鲜是个很有特色的品类,季节性强、地域性明显。通过爬虫获取数据,分析价格波动、销售趋势、地域分布等,用Echarts做可视化展示会很直观

37. 基于Hadoop的网易云歌单数据的收集与分析

音乐数据很有趣,用户行为分析价值很高。歌曲热度分析、用户画像构建、音乐推荐算法、情感分析等功能,可以结合NLP技术分析歌词情感

38. 基于大数据的1688商品类目关系分析与可视化系统

B2B平台的数据分析角度很独特。商品分类关联性、供应链分析、价格走势、区域分布等维度,可以挖掘出很多商业价值

39. 基于大数据的B站热门视频评论情感可视化分析系统

B站用户活跃度很高,评论数据很丰富。情感分析、热点话题挖掘、用户行为分析、弹幕词云等功能,结合自然语言处理技术会很有意思

40. 基于大数据的北京二手房数据采集系统

房产数据一直是热门分析对象。价格趋势、区域热度、房源特征、市场预测等分析维度,可以做房价预测模型

41. 基于大数据的北京高档酒店数据可视化分析系统

酒店行业数据分析价值很高。入住率分析、价格策略、客户画像、服务质量评估等功能,可以为酒店经营提供决策支持

42. 基于大数据的餐饮服务许可证数据可视化分析系统

政府公开数据的分析应用,很有社会价值。餐厅分布、证照情况、监管趋势、食品安全等维度分析,可以为监管部门提供参考

43. 基于大数据的超市销售数据统计分析系统

零售行业数据分析经典案例。销售趋势、商品关联性、库存优化、顾客行为等分析,可以用关联规则挖掘做商品推荐

44. 基于大数据的城市空气污染数据分析系统

环境数据分析很有现实意义。污染物监测、趋势预测、影响因素分析、预警系统等功能,可以结合气象数据做更深入的分析

45. 基于大数据的大众点评美食数据分析与可视化系统

美食数据用户关注度很高。餐厅评分分析、菜系分布、价格区间、用户评价情感分析等,可以做个性化美食推荐系统

46. 基于大数据的当当网图书畅销榜分析与可视化系统

图书数据分析很有文化价值。销量趋势、类目分析、作者影响力、读者画像等维度,可以预测图书市场趋势

47. 基于大数据的电商用户购买行为分析系统

用户行为分析是电商核心竞争力。购买路径分析、用户分群、流失预测、个性化推荐等功能,可以用机器学习做用户价值预测

48. 基于大数据的豆瓣电影数据分析与可视化系统

影视数据分析一直很受欢迎。票房预测、评分分析、类型偏好、演员影响力等维度,可以结合深度学习做电影推荐

49. 基于大数据的共享单车订单数据可视化分析系统

共享出行数据很有研究价值。使用模式分析、热点区域识别、调度优化、需求预测等功能,可以为运营决策提供支持

50. 基于大数据的国家公务员招录职位信息可视化分析系统

公考数据很多人关注。职位分析、竞争比例、专业需求、地域分布等维度,可以为考生选择提供参考

三、选题成功的关键技巧

选题不是拍脑袋决定的,你需要考虑多个因素。

技术水平评估很重要,不要高估自己的能力。如果你对Spring都不熟悉,就别选SpringBoot的项目;如果没接触过大数据,Hadoop项目可能不适合你。选择略高于当前水平的项目最合适,既有挑战性又不会太难。

和导师的沟通也很关键。有些导师偏爱传统的管理系统,有些导师喜欢新技术应用,有些导师注重实际应用价值。你要了解导师的研究方向和喜好,选择符合导师期望的题目通过率会更高。

创新亮点的设计不能忽视。即使是普通的题目,你也可以加入一些新颖的功能。比如传统的购物系统可以加入AR试穿、智能推荐、语音搜索等功能;普通的管理系统可以集成数据可视化、移动端适配、第三方接口等。

项目实现的可行性也要考虑。有些功能看起来很炫酷,但实现难度很大,比如语音识别、图像处理、自然语言理解等。选题的时候要评估自己的技术储备和项目周期,确保能在规定时间内完成。

四、总结与后续建议

选题确定之后,你需要尽快开始准备开题报告和技术调研。

时间规划很重要,毕业设计一般有4-6个月的周期,你要合理分配各个阶段的时间。前期主要是需求分析和技术调研,中期是系统设计和编码实现,后期是测试优化和论文撰写。

遇到技术问题时不要慌,可以通过查阅文档、搜索资料、请教同学等方式解决。实在解决不了的问题可以考虑简化功能或者调整技术方案,关键是保证项目能够按期完成。

选题过程中如果有任何疑问都可以评论区交流。记住选题是毕业设计成功的第一步,一定要慎重考虑,不要因为一时的冲动选择不合适的题目。好的选题能让你后面的工作事半功倍,而错误的选择可能会让你走很多弯路。希望每个同学都能选到适合自己的题目,顺利完成毕业设计。

五. 结语

2026计算机毕业设计50个必过选题推荐,毕设选题避坑指南详细讲解,再不选题就晚了 毕业设计/选题推荐/深度学习/数据分析/机器学习/数据挖掘/随机森林

如果遇到具体的技术问题或其他需求,你也可以问我,我会尽力帮你分析和解决问题所在,支持我记得一键三连,再点个关注,学习不迷路!

⚡⚡获取源码主页–>计算机编程指导师
⚡⚡有技术问题或者获取源代码!欢迎在评论区一起交流!
⚡⚡大家点赞、收藏、关注、有问题都可留言评论交流!
⚡⚡有问题可以在主页上详细资料里↑↑联系我~~

Logo

惟楚有才,于斯为盛。欢迎来到长沙!!! 茶颜悦色、臭豆腐、CSDN和你一个都不能少~

更多推荐